    Great place for barbecue in the Mojave Desert. If you are traveling to Death Valley or coming to Tecopa to discover the Hot Springs Stopping for a meal and brew. lots of homemade specialties to sample.

    BBQ Brisket,chilli beans, honey cornbread.
    Antonio D.

    This guy doesn't need to be on a reality BBQ box show. No wonder he's way out in the middle of nowhere. You have to get out here because the brisket is the most insanely & tastiest ,most importantly the tastes buds just marries it all together. His Bomb dipping sauce is amazing & Chili is excellent along with the honey cornbread ,it's to die for, Don't wait too long because it's a 100% thee best BBQ I've tasted yet. There's another BBQ in Beatty NV and it holds nothing compared to Tecopa brewery BBQ. Try the healing hot springs & while you're out here, go out to China Date farms & get you a date ice cream shake. Next trip I'm getting the 32oz brisket.

    We stopped in Shoshone to charge our EV and ducked into the Crowbar Cafe to cool off and grab a…read morebite. We had our medical service dog with us and were the only people in the entire restaurant. When we walked in we were asked if our dog was a service dog, said yes, ordered our food and sat down near the door. From our table we could very clearly hear the cook in the back venting to the waitress about how anyone can just claim their dog is a service dog, clearly directed at us. It was uncomfortable to say the least. When the waitress came back out we offered to eat outside or show our documentation, she said she didn't need to see it and was fine with the dog staying inside, which we appreciated. To her credit, the waitress ended up being really warm and we actually had a nice conversation with her. She mentioned that only 31 people live in Shoshone full time and that most of the staff commutes in from Pahrump, which gave us a little more context for the town. The food was on the pricier side but I get it, running a restaurant in a place this small where you never quite know who's passing through has to be a challenge. The bathrooms were clean. Honestly though, we just wanted to finish our meal and get out. The experience left us feeling uncomfortable despite the waitress doing her best to turn it around.

    The wife planned a road trip night out at the Idle Spurs Saloon. We both own property in Sandy…read moreValley and actually love to support the local establishments as opposed to private equity bars etc that are now taking over America. The idle spurs, a once somewhat unassuming bar on Sandy Valleys main drag; has received a facelift on the exterior and also the interior. It has been somewhat transformed into an old time saloon. Kudos on the transformation, a little bit has gone a long way. It has been several years since I have stopped in for a pop here, and my wife has never been. We entered the bar and saw approximately 5 other patrons in the bar; mostly gaming at the bar top and 2 vaping in the lot. I noticed a few patrons out back behind the bar through the back door as well, there is a horseshoe pit back there: I wasn't aware of that. A nice feature if you ask me. We sat down and ordered a beer each, Sam Addams and a Coors light: the beers were delivered cold and promptly and we ran a tab as we figured we would stay for a few beers as our plan was to then go to the Pioneer Saloon. We conversed with one of the locals who came in, a very nice older gentleman who had lived in the area since 1988. What we were unaware of was the fact that it was Karaoke night. At about 640 a man came in, Jim was his name, and began setting up a karaoke stage. Within minutes, people started trickling into the Idle Spurs. Patrons were making their karaoke stage reservations and before I knew what had happened, the Idle Spurs Saloon suddenly was packed and rivaling the occupancy of any Las Vegas locals bar. Brian the bartender is truly a gem. One bartender working about 35 customers and nobody was waiting very long at all for a drink. He crushed it. I'm not quite certain I have ever been in a bar like this one. The locals were all so inviting and friendly. We were the outsiders, albeit land owners there, we don't actually reside in town. Nobody seemed to care, as we were embraced and welcomed by everyone we came in contact with. Jim, who ran the karaoke, has just about every song imaginable in his program. I was so relaxed and felt like such a part of the town, that even I took the stage and sang. The Idle Spurs Saloon is truly a one of a kind stop, harkening back to days gone by, where people weren't glued to a cell or constantly taking selfies or watching tic tok reels. This is a down home, friendly atmosphere where people are friendly, people have conversations, and people genuinely want to get to know one another, similar to what one probably encountered in the 1950's. The Idle Spurs is 100% my new favorite place to go, in the rather rare time that I may want to go out for a beer. Next time I visit I will absolutely try the snack shack, I was already full of tacos otherwise I would have tonight.
